The Customer Financial Services Representative position will be responsible for any or all combinations of the following: * Manage assigned accounts and reduce accounts receivable balances by working with customers and the sales team. * Recording customer payments, ensure payments are processed timely and within department standards and auditing guidelines. Customer Financial Services Representative Collections Functions To perform the job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. Duties and responsibilities include the following; other duties may be assigned:
- Work individually and as a team member to achieve set collection goals and objectives.
- Analyze customer account to determine best solution to resolve invoicing issues and document resolution.
- Initiate calls to customers in order to secure payment for past due balances and negotiate and arrange payment plans for customers unable to pay within terms.
- Process customer credit card payments as needed to pay down open balances.
- Follow the Standard Work Schedule provided by management to efficiently work assigned accounts.
- Utilize the Customer Relationship Management system (CRM) to verify and update account information, record names, conversations, and establish follow-up tasks.
- Document, track and resolve customer issues and complaints.
- Collaborate with all internal departments to assure customers' needs are met.
Customer Financial Services Representative Qualifications The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required.
- Strong problem solving, interpersonal, and financial analysis skills. Goal oriented, motivated self-starter, with excellent organizational skills and the ability to handle multiple tasks.
- Excellent oral, written, and presentation skills with the ability to deal tactfully, confidently, and ethically with both internal and external customers required.
- Strong PC skills and Excel, and experience with other Microsoft Office products: Word, PowerPoint, Outlook, etc.
- Associate Degree in Finance, Accounting, or related field. Directly related experience in finance or accounting and in progressively responsible positions desirable. In lieu of degree, 1-3 years of related experience that yields equivalent level of knowledge, skills, and experience.
